DBBL, NCCBL sign ATM sharing deal

Sunday, 17 June 2007


FE Report
Dutch-Bangla Bank Limited (DBBL) has signed an ATM sharing agreement with National Credit and Commerce Bank Limited (NCCBL) in the city recently.
Under the agreement, the NCCBL customers will be able to withdraw money from the ATM booths of DBBL, which has the country's largest ATM network. They can also use DBBL's POS network for paying their shopping and dining bills at various shops and restaurants.
DBBL Managing Director Md Yeasin Ali and NCCBL Managing Director Md Nurul Amin signed the agreement on behalf of their respective organisations.
